Hetty Green, who was born in 1835, was nicknamed the Wizard (奇才) of Wall Street. She became almost a legendary figure in Wall Street, because she made a lot of money buying and selling shares (股票) in companies. Hetty Green began making money when her father died and she inherited all his money. By investing it wisely, she soon built up her fortune to over 100 million dollars. However, she hated spending money on herself or on her family. Actually, she hated spending money on everything except buying shares. She was so mean that when her son Edward broke his leg, she would not send for a doctor. She refused to send her son to a good hospital. Instead, she took the boy to a free, charity hospital. There he did not get very good treatment and, to save his life, he had to have his leg cut off. Still his mother would not pay for proper hospital treatment. She sent for a doctor who cut off the boy's leg in her sitting room. When Hetty Green grew older, she lived in a one-room apartment. She would not spend any money in heating it, and she ate only cold eggs and onions for food. Under her clothes she wore old newspapers to keep herself warm, because she would never buy any new ones to make herself a little more comfortable life. For as long as she lived, her fortune grew rapidly. When she died in 1916, she left behind 125 million dollars. No one knows what this woman made money for.
